Stop googling SAP errors. Use our Free Essentials plan instead - no credit card needed. Start Now

Close

How To Fix VR213 - The system cannot generate the program for evaluation &1


SAP Error Message - Details

  • Message type: E = Error

  • Message class: VR - Output for SD Reporting

  • Message number: 213

  • Message text: The system cannot generate the program for evaluation &1

  • Show details Hide details


  • Self-Explanatory Message

    Since SAP believes that this specific error message is 'self-explanatory,' no more information has been given.The majority of messages in the SAP system have a message text, however this is frequently insufficient to comprehend or resolve the problem.

    To make things easier, more detailed information is frequently added to describe the issue, how to fix it, and the necessary steps or configuration modifications.

    Unfortunately, there isn't any extra information in this error notice.



    What else can you do?

    First, use our AnswerBot below to get a possible cause and solution (requires a premium subscription).

    Also, review the in-depth Common Questions & Answers listed below; you could discover a solution there or be able to connect with others who have faced similar challenges.

    You can also try searching the SAP support portal (support.sap.com) but you need a special user ID to access it. It is possible that an SAP support note exists that provides additional details about the mistake or even steps for fixing it.


Smart SAP Assistant

  • What is the cause and solution for SAP error message VR213 - The system cannot generate the program for evaluation &1 ?

    Certainly! Here's a detailed explanation for the SAP error message VR213: "The system cannot generate the program for evaluation &1":


    Error Message

    VR213: The system cannot generate the program for evaluation &1


    Cause

    This error occurs when SAP tries to generate a runtime program for a valuation or pricing procedure evaluation but fails. The evaluation program is dynamically generated based on the configuration of the valuation procedure or pricing procedure.

    Common causes include:

    • Incorrect or incomplete configuration of the valuation or pricing procedure.
    • Syntax errors or inconsistencies in the condition technique setup.
    • Missing or incorrect access sequences, condition tables, or condition types.
    • Problems with the customizing entries related to the evaluation procedure.
    • The system is unable to generate the ABAP code for the evaluation due to incompatible or missing data.
    • Transport or system inconsistencies where the evaluation procedure is not properly transported or activated.

    Solution

    To resolve the error VR213, follow these steps:

    1. Check the Evaluation Procedure Configuration:

      • Go to the IMG path where the valuation or pricing procedure is maintained.
      • Verify that all condition types, access sequences, and condition tables are correctly defined.
      • Ensure that the evaluation procedure is complete and consistent.
    2. Check Condition Technique Setup:

      • Verify that all condition tables used in the procedure exist and are active.
      • Check that access sequences assigned to condition types are valid and active.
    3. Regenerate the Evaluation Program:

      • Sometimes, the program generation fails due to temporary inconsistencies.
      • Try to regenerate the evaluation program manually:
        • Use transaction M/06 (for pricing) or the relevant transaction for valuation procedures.
        • Re-activate or re-generate the evaluation procedure.
    4. Check for Syntax or Transport Issues:

      • If the evaluation procedure was recently transported, check for transport errors.
      • Check for syntax errors in the generated program (if accessible).
      • Use transaction SE38 or SE80 to check the generated program if possible.
    5. SAP Notes and Support:

      • Search for SAP Notes related to VR213 for your specific SAP version.
      • Sometimes, patches or support packages fix known issues with evaluation program generation.
    6. Debugging:

      • If you have ABAP knowledge, debug the program generation process to identify the exact point of failure.

    Related Information

    • Transaction Codes:

      • M/06 - Pricing Procedure Maintenance
      • OVK1 - Condition Tables
      • OVK4 - Access Sequences
      • SE38 / SE80 - ABAP Editor / Object Navigator
    • SAP Modules:

      • SD (Sales and Distribution) - Pricing Procedure
      • MM (Materials Management) - Valuation Procedure
    • SAP Notes:

      • Check SAP Service Marketplace or SAP ONE Support Launchpad for notes related to VR213.
    • Documentation:

      • SAP Help Portal for Pricing and Valuation Procedures
      • SAP Community forums for similar issues and solutions

    If you provide the exact context (e.g., module, transaction, or process where the error occurs), I can help you with more specific instructions.

    • Do you have any question about this error?


      Upgrade now to chat with this error.


Instant HelpGet instant SAP help. Sign up for our Free Essentials Plan.


Related SAP Error Messages

Click the links below to see the following related messages:

Click on this link to search all SAP messages.


Rating
The AI Support Assistant is great. It provides comprehensive assistance even on the most difficult issues. I highly recommend this service.
Rate 1
John Jordan
SAP Consultant & Author